Historic Boston and Local Eats

Morning
Start your day with a hearty breakfast at Mike's Pastry, known for its delicious pastries and Italian treats. Afterward, embark on a self-guided tour of the Freedom Trail, starting at the Boston Common.
Afternoon
For lunch, savor the seafood at Neptune Oyster, a local favorite. Continue your Freedom Trail journey, passing by iconic sites like the Faneuil Hall Marketplace, Paul Revere House, and the USS Constitution.
Evening
In the evening, enjoy a memorable dinner at Union Oyster House, the oldest continuously operating restaurant in the United States. Afterward, take a leisurely stroll along the historic North End, also known as Boston's "Little Italy."

Culinary Exploration and City Views

Morning
Indulge in a classic Boston brunch at The Capital Grille before heading to the New England Aquarium for a morning of marine discovery.
Afternoon
For a late lunch, experience the local flavors at Row 34, known for its fresh seafood. Afterward, take a leisurely walk through the Boston Public Garden and enjoy a swan boat ride.
Evening
End your Boston adventure with a sophisticated dinner at L'Espalier, a renowned French restaurant. Afterward, head to the Top of the Hub for a nightcap and panoramic views of the city.
